Linux
What is Linux?
Linux is a FOSS Unix-like kernel. It is the basis of several complete operating systems, most of which are Unix-like and include "Linux" in their names, but which also includes Android and ChromeOS.
Linux began as a hobby project by Linus Torvalds, a Finnish computer-science student, and version 0.01 was released in 1991. The project was later named after Torvalds by Ari Lemmke, the administrator of the university server that hosted the kernel project's source code.
Linux was initially built on Dr Andrew Tanenbaum's minimalist microkernel-based educational Minix OS. At that time, the licence conditions on Minix prevented distributing modified versions. Linux had no such restrictions, and rapidly attracted contributions and enhancements.
Linux was developed with tools from the Free Software movement's GNU project, many of which are incorporated into operating systems based on the Linux kernel. For this reason, some people prefer to call it GNU/Linux rather than just Linux. The project quickly grew larger and more capable than its original host environment, and version 0.99 was released under the GNU Public License (GPL) at the end of 1992.
Although Linux's conservative monolithic design attracted some criticism in its early days, its traditional approach made it easier to understand, modify, and optimize, which helped to drive its development.
Version 1.0 appeared in 1994, and version 2.0 with multiprocessor support in 1996. By the end of the 20th Century, it rivaled the abilities of any proprietary Unix, and formed the basis of a very capable family of OSes, able to run on multiple processor architectures, as a server system, a graphical desktop OS, or embedded into various devices.
Although it is not unique – several other FOSS Unix-like OSes exist – Linux is larger, has more features, and is compatible with more hardware and software. By the time it was 30 years old, it had driven most proprietary Unixes into obsolescence or extinction. It is now by far the largest single FOSS project, and its success has suppressed development of more ambitious successor designs, including the GNU Project's own kernel the HURD, and Minix 3.
Fedora Asahi Remix 41 for Apple Macs is out
Xfce 4.20 is out: Wayland support lands, but some pieces are still missing
Alpine Linux 3.21: Lean, mean, and LoongArch-ready
'Tis the season to test the RHEL and AlmaLinux 10 betas
systemd begrudgingly drops a safety net while a challenger appears, GNU Shepherd 1.0
BROADER TOPICS
NARROWER TOPICS
Linux 6.12 is the new long term supported kernel
South Korean web giant Naver creates its own Linux distro
Wubuntu: The lovechild of Windows and Linux nobody asked for
Elementary OS 8 'Circe' conjures Wayland magic
Fresh releases of Xfce, Mint, Cinnamon desktops out in time for the holidays
Both KDE and GNOME to offer official distros
Arch Linux installer now slightly less masochistic
First-ever UEFI bootkit for Linux in the works, experts say
FLTK hits 1.4, arrives speaking Wayland and with better HiDPI support
RHEL 9.5 debuts alongside AlmaLinux, Rocky, and Oracle updates
Public developer spats put bcachefs at risk in Linux
LXQt packs Wayland punch with 2.1 release
Fedora 41: A vast assortment, but there's something for everyone
A sit-down with Ubuntu founder Mark 'SABDFL' Shuttleworth
The US government wants developers to stop using C and C++
Thanks, Linus. Torvalds patch improves Linux performance by 2.6%
Why we're still waiting for Canonical's immutable Ubuntu Core Desktop
GCC 15 to keep Itanium support for now, after all
Combustion engines grind Linus Torvalds' gears
Linus Torvalds: 90% of AI marketing is hype
AlmaLinux shows off its new Kitten
Linus Torvalds affirms expulsion of Russian maintainers
CIQ takes Rocky Linux corporate with $25K price tag
Switching customers from Linux to BSD because boring is good
Linus Torvalds declares war on the passive voice
'Critical' CUPS vulnerability chain easy to use for massive DDoS attacks
Xfce 4.20 creeps toward Wayland support while Mint 22.1 polishes desktop routine
Busybox 1.37 is tiny but capable, the way we like Linux tools to be
Valve powers up Arch Linux – because who needs Windows when you have a Steam Deck?
AI agent promotes itself to sysadmin, trashes boot sequence
Linux kernel 6.11 lands with vintage TV support
io_uring
is getting more capable, and PREEMPT_RT is going mainstream